Cougars Fall in 10 Innings to Stanislaus State, 7-4

SAN MARCOS, Calif. – The Cal State San Marcos baseball team fell 7-4 in 10 innings against Stanislaus State in its California Collegiate Athletic Association (CCAA) series finale on Sunday at CSUSM Baseball Field.
 
TOP PERFORMERS
Griffin Teisher – 3-for-5 | 1 RBI | 1 R | 1 2B
Cabot Van Til – 2-for-5 | 1 RBI
Austin Ott – 2-for-5
Andrew Garcia – 2-for-5 | 1 R
Adam Tanoue – 2-for-3
 
HOW IT HAPPENED
  • The Cougars took a 2-0 lead in the bottom of the second inning on an RBI double by Teisher and an infield error by the Warriors.
  • The Warriors got on the board in the top of the fifth inning with a bases-loaded walk, but the Cougars got out of the jam by turning a 4-6-3 double play to end the inning.
  • Stan State took a 4-2 lead in the top of the seventh with an RBI single to right by Vinny Margiotta and a two-run single by Alexis Paz.
  • CSUSM knotted the game at 4-all in the bottom of the seventh as Teisher scored on a wild pitch before Van Til hit an RBI single to short.
  • In the top of the 10th inning, the tide turned in favor of the Warriors as they plated three runs on a wild pitch, a sacrifice fly to center and an RBI single.
 
QUICK HITS
  • CSUSM drops to 14-20 (10-18 CCAA) while Stan State improves to 20-12 (16-10 CCAA).
  • Warrior reliever Brandon Scott (3-1) earned the win as he struck out four and allowed just five hits in 3.2 innings.
  • Cougar reliever Troy Lamparello (1-3) took the loss as he allowed two runs on two hits and a walk in 2.1 innings of work while striking out two.
  • CSUSM starter Mike Lopez allowed just two hits and a walk while striking out three in four innings of work.
